The African Center for Transport, Infrastructure, and Regional Integration (ACTIRI) is a non-governmental, non-profit Think Tank committed to advancing sustainable development of Green Transport and Infrastructure in Africa with a major focus on achieving a green integrated Africa in accordance with the aspirations of Africa Union Agenda 2063 Net-Zero Emissions by 2050. ACTIRI is keen on championing the green development and operations of transport and infrastructure sectors of; roads, railways, ports, airports, energy, water and sanitation, ICT, Urbanization and Industrialisation among others.
